Responsibilities

• Gather, analyze, and document business requirements with stakeholders.

• Translate complex needs into clear, actionable user stories for technical teams.

• Maintain traceability of requirements throughout development cycles.

• Collaborate with architects, developers, testers, and mission stakeholders to ensure delivered capabilities align with operational value.

Qualifications
  • 5+ years of experience in requirements gathering, analysis, and management
  • Proven ability to elicit and document business requirements and translate them for technical teams
  • Experience using task management software such as Jira
  • Familiarity with Agile frameworks such as Scrum or Kanban
  • Experience in software development, Dev Ops, AI/ML, or IT
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ced, dynamic environment
  • Secret clearance required
  • Bachelor's degree
